What is an espresso?

  1. In its most fundamental sense, the word ″espresso″ refers to an infusion brewing process in which hot water is forced through finely ground coffee under high pressure for a brief period of time in order to extract a concentrated and flavorful ″shot″ of coffee.
  2. In an ideal situation, the coffee is extracted at a pressure of 9 bars, which is equivalent to 130 psi and is more than four times higher than the pressure that is often used for vehicle tyres.

How do you make espresso at home?

Instructions

  1. Grind the coffee: Grind the coffee until it is ground to an extremely fine consistency.
  2. The coffee grounds should be packed and tamped down as follows: Put the coffee grounds into the espresso basket (portafilter) until they are slightly heaped over the top
  3. The shot is pulled when the portafilter is placed in the espresso machine and the button to draw the shot is pressed.
